Gradle ist ein Open-Source-Build-Automatisierungstool, das für die Java-, Groovy- und Scala-Entwicklung verwendet wird. Es baut auf den Konzepten von Apache Ant und Apache Maven auf. Im Gegensatz zu Apache Maven, das XML zum Deklarieren von Projektkonfigurationen verwendet, verwendet Gradle Groovy, eine dynamische, objektorientierte Programmiersprache, um die Projektkonfigurationen zu definieren.
In diesem Beitrag werden wir Gradle auf Ubuntu 20.04 / Ubuntu 18.04 und Linux Mint 20 / Linux Mint 19 installieren.
Installieren Sie Gradle auf Ubuntu / Linux Mint
JDK / JRE installieren
Die einzige Anforderung von Gradle ist die Installation von Java JDK oder JRE Version 8 oder höher.
Aktualisieren Sie den Repository-Index.
sudo apt update
Wenn Sie Oracle Java JDK gegenüber OpenJDK bevorzugen, folgen Sie dem Beitrag zur Installation von Oracle Java unter Ubuntu 20.04 / Ubuntu 18.04 &Linux Mint 20 / Linux Mint 19.
Hier gehe ich mit OpenJDK 11.
Installieren Sie das OpenJDK-Paket mithilfe von apt
Befehl.
sudo apt install -y default-jdk-headless
Überprüfen Sie die Java-Installation, indem Sie den folgenden Befehl ausführen.
java -version
Ausgabe:
openjdk version "11.0.7" 2020-04-14 OpenJDK Runtime Environment (build 11.0.7+10-post-Ubuntu-3ubuntu1) OpenJDK 64-Bit Server VM (build 11.0.7+10-post-Ubuntu-3ubuntu1, mixed mode, sharing)
Andere unterstützte Pakete installieren.
sudo apt install -y wget unzip
Gradle installieren
Laden Sie die neueste Version von Gradle (V6.3) von der offiziellen Website herunter. Laden Sie die ZIP-Datei nur für Gradle-Binärdateien herunter.
ODER
Verwenden Sie den folgenden Befehl im Terminal, um das Paket Gradle (v6.5.1) herunterzuladen.
cd /tmp wget https://services.gradle.org/distributions/gradle-6.5.1-bin.zip
Extrahieren Sie das gezippte Paket mit unzip
Befehl.
unzip gradle-*.zip
Verschieben Sie den Inhalt nach /opt/gradle
Verzeichnis.
sudo mkdir /opt/gradle sudo cp -pr gradle-*/* /opt/gradle
Überprüfen Sie die verschobenen Dateien, indem Sie /opt/gradle/
auflisten Verzeichnis.
ls /opt/gradle/
Ausgabe:
bin init.d lib LICENSE NOTICE README
Setup-Umgebungsvariable
Wir werden nun die PATH-Umgebungsvariable so konfigurieren, dass sie das bin-Verzeichnis von Gradle enthält. Erstellen Sie dazu eine neue Datei mit dem Namen gradle.sh
innerhalb von /etc/profile.d/
Verzeichnis.
echo "export PATH=/opt/gradle/bin:${PATH}" | sudo tee /etc/profile.d/gradle.sh
Machen Sie das Skript ausführbar, indem Sie chmod
verwenden Befehl.
sudo chmod +x /etc/profile.d/gradle.sh
Laden Sie die Umgebungsvariablen für die aktuelle Sitzung mit dem folgenden Befehl.
source /etc/profile.d/gradle.sh
Gradle-Installation überprüfen
Verwenden Sie den folgenden Befehl, um die Gradle-Installation zu validieren.
gradle -v
Ausgabe:
Welcome to Gradle 6.5.1! Here are the highlights of this release: - Experimental file-system watching - Improved version ordering - New samples For more details see https://docs.gradle.org/6.5.1/release-notes.html ------------------------------------------------------------ Gradle 6.5.1 ------------------------------------------------------------ Build time: 2020-06-30 06:32:47 UTC Revision: 66bc713f7169626a7f0134bf452abde51550ea0a Kotlin: 1.3.72 Groovy: 2.5.11 Ant: Apache Ant(TM) version 1.10.7 compiled on September 1 2019 JVM: 11.0.7 (Ubuntu 11.0.7+10-post-Ubuntu-3ubuntu1) OS: Linux 5.4.0-26-generic amd64
Schlussfolgerung
Das ist alles. Sie haben Gradle erfolgreich auf Ubuntu 20.04/Ubuntu 18.04 und Linux Mint 20/Linux Mint 19 installiert. Auf der offiziellen Gradle-Dokumentationsseite erfahren Sie, wie Sie mit Gradle beginnen.